WebApr 13, 2024 · Green rice is simply brown rice that hasn’t fully matured. When rice ripens, the bran will turn a light brown color, but if it hasn’t had a chance to age enough, the bran will remain green. Use it as a replacement in any recipe that calls ... WebLike other types of rice, you should store brown rice in a cool, dark, and dry location. The pantry is ideal, while a kitchen cabinet will also be acceptable. Your brown rice may come in a plastic bag, a brown paper bag, or another type of package.
